HIP 61811

HIP 61811 is a F-type (Yellow-White) star.

Located approximately 151.5 light-years from Earth, HIP 61811 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 61811 is classified as a spectral class F star (F-type (Yellow-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 61811 has an apparent magnitude of +7.88,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its yellow-white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.610.
